This 86014012A comparator circuit from Texas Instruments acts as a high gain differential amplifier to compare two input signals and generate an output signal. Its maximum power dissipation is 500 mW. It has an open collector output. Its typical dual supply voltage is ±3|±5|±9|±12|±15 V, with a minimum of ±2.5 V and maximum of ±18 V. This comparator has a temperature range of -55 °C to 125 °C. This device utilizes bipolar technology. This device uses one or two power supplies. It has 2 channels per chip.
